WATCH: Illinois In Focus Daily | Tuesday May 20th, 2025

(The Center Square) – In today’s edition of Illinois in Focus Daily, The Center Square Associate Editor Greg Bishop reviews a recent letter the U.S. Department of Justice Civil Rights Division sent Chicago Mayor Brandon Johnson announcing an investigation into the city’s hiring practices that could run afoul of civil rights laws.

Bishop also shares messages of condolences to political leaders from both sides of the aisle to the news of former President Joe Biden’s cancer diagnosis, and questions about whether there was a sweeping coverup of Biden’s overall health from during his presidency.

Finally, with less than two weeks before the May 31 state budget deadline, Bishop discusses the issue of Illinois legislators advancing new programs with taxpayer costs that are “subject to appropriation.”
